Regain Mobility

When you have scar tissue building up in certain regions of your body, it will limit how freely you can move around. Our chiropractor can break up the scar tissue, which will improve your mobility and help you return to leading an active lifestyle. In addition, the treatment can lengthen muscles, tendons, and reduce swelling.

Pain Relief

If you have chronic pain, you will move around a lot less and your strength and flexibility will decrease. With soft tissue therapy, our chiropractor can help reduce the pain, improve your flexibility, and ensure that you feel stronger. The therapy is also natural and does not require any medication or surgical procedures in order to help you with your recovery process. While you may find relief after one session, you may need additional appointments to heal completely.

Improved Sleep and Mood

Chronic pain can significantly affect your quality of life. Along with that, the pain can decease your sleep quality and make it harder to accomplish tasks at work the next day. Soft tissue therapy can help relax tight muscles and increase serotonin, which will ultimately help you sleep better. Not only that, but the treatment can also be beneficial in improving your energy levels and overall mood.
